with one click
测试驱动开发 (TDD) 主干工作循环,包含分析、测试编写、开发、验证及带熔断的修复机制。
npx skills add https://github.com/cafe3310/public-agent-skills --skill tdd-dev-cycleCopy and paste this command into Claude Code to install the skill
测试驱动开发 (TDD) 主干工作循环,包含分析、测试编写、开发、验证及带熔断的修复机制。
npx skills add https://github.com/cafe3310/public-agent-skills --skill tdd-dev-cycleCopy and paste this command into Claude Code to install the skill
编写或更新交接文档,以便拥有全新上下文的下一个 Agent 可以继续此项工作。
一个互动式的主题学习助手。作为一名智能学习伙伴,将用户的学习目标结构化,并引导完成学习过程。使用此技能时,必须高频、精确地使用 memocli 读写知识图谱,以记录和追踪学习状态。当用户希望开始新的学习主题、继续之前的学习、或者需要你引导学习某个概念时使用。
编写、丰富与编译 model cookbook 的专用人机协作开发工作流。包含 Prompting Guide 大纲扩展、行业参考 cookbook SourceRef 契约管理、交付物大纲拆解与初始化、TOC 驱动编译为 HTML/Jupyter Notebook 预览及知识库联动沉淀。
专门用于将超长群聊日志转化为结构化知识图谱。采用滑动窗口增量提取,规避上下文限制,并确保实体与关系的沉淀与溯源。
处理面试记录的 Agent 技能。包含面试大纲规划、面试提问提取与纠错、面试总结自评,以及知识图谱存储方案。
结合深度调研(Deep Research)与人工洞察(Human-in-the-loop),为大模型生态合作生成商业落地规划与极度颗粒度的宣发物料。当用户希望通过严谨的两阶段调研(前期探索与深度研究)、引入人工战略判断,并最终生成全套合作与 GTM 方案时,使用此技能。
| name | tdd-dev-cycle |
| description | 测试驱动开发 (TDD) 主干工作循环,包含分析、测试编写、开发、验证及带熔断的修复机制。 |
| author | github/cafe3310 |
| license | Apache-2.0 |
本 Skill 定义了标准的 TDD 开发与验证循环。
如果项目章程没有定义具体的工作流,助手默认遵循以下 TDD 主干工作循环。
智能调度
priority: high 的任务。docs/backlog/ 移动到 docs/requirements/ 并更新状态为 开发中,然后开始分析。规划与澄清 (TDD)
git commit -m "完成需求 {文件名} 的分析与测试用例,即将开发"开发
开发完成 -> COMMIT
git commit -m "完成需求 {文件名} 的开发,即将验证"验证与带熔断的修复循环
git commit -m "需求 {文件名} 的开发和验证已经全部完成!"git commit -m "验证需求 {文件名} 时遇到问题 {问题描述} (第 N 次尝试),即将修复"git commit -m "验证需求 {文件名} ,成功解决了问题 {问题描述} (第 N 次尝试)"循环直至所有 backlog 任务完成、用户打断、指令变更或达到熔断条件。